Beech wood brittlegill
Russula fellea
Description
The beech wood brittlegill (Russula fellea) is a species of mushroom in the family Russulaceae. It is essential to clarify that this fungus is not a plant disease. Any classification of this organism as a crop pathogen is scientifically incorrect; it is a harmless woodland mushroom that plays a symbiotic role in forest health.
The biological function of Russula fellea is rooted in its mycorrhizal relationship with hardwood trees, particularly European beech. It does not infect plants; rather, it creates a nutrient exchange system between the fungal mycelium and tree roots, which supports forest growth. It causes no physiological damage, lesions, or decay to living plant tissues.
The fungus develops in damp, shady woodland environments where organic matter and leaf litter are abundant. It thrives in the symbiotic presence of host trees. The growth cycle is dictated by rainfall and temperature fluctuations typical of late summer and autumn, making it a seasonal indicator of forest ecosystem health rather than a site for disease control.
The primary identification features include its distinct straw-yellow or ochre cap, which is often shiny and sticky when wet. The gills are pale, and the flesh has an extremely acrid, bitter taste, which is its main defense mechanism. These characteristics clearly differentiate it from pathogenic fungi that might otherwise cause agricultural concern.
From an agronomical perspective, the species poses no threat to crops or forest productivity. No protective measures or prophylactic treatments are necessary. Its existence is beneficial to the soil microbiome and forest sustainability, and it should be treated as a protected component of natural biodiversity rather than a pest to be managed or eradicated.
